Understanding Ozempic: Why the Right Clinic Matters

What Ozempic Does for Your Body

Ozempic, a GLP‑1 receptor agonist, helps lower blood sugar and supports weight loss. It works by slowing gastric emptying and reducing appetite. 

Because it influences metabolism, proper monitoring by a qualified provider is essential.

Frequently Asked Questions about Ozempic Clinic Near Me

What is Ozempic and how does it work?

Ozempic is a GLP‑1 agonist that lowers blood sugar by stimulating insulin release and reducing appetite. 

Do I need a prescription to get Ozempic?

Yes, Ozempic requires a prescription from a qualified healthcare provider. 

How much does Ozempic cost at a typical clinic?

Monthly costs vary; insurance may cover a portion, leaving out‑of‑pocket expenses between $90–$150. 

Can I use Ozempic if I have type 2 diabetes?

Ozempic is approved for type 2 diabetes and for weight management in certain patients. 

What side effects should I watch for?

Common side effects include nausea, vomiting, and appetite changes. 

Is Ozempic safe for people with kidney disease?

Patients with severe kidney disease should consult their provider for alternative therapies.
